episode_narrativeAn arctic intrusion coincided with a moist Pacific wave associated with an atmospheric river, and brought high impacts including heavy snow to both valleys and mountains, hazardous travel, avalanches, tree damage, road closures, power outages and icy roads from freezing rain.
event_narrativeHighway 200 was blocked by an avalanche just east of Bonner at mile marker 3. The dimensions were approximately 100 feet wide by 5 feet high.
